Description:

The DS1307 serial real-time clock (RTC) is a low-power, full binary-coded decimal (BCD) clock/calendar plus 56 bytes of NV SRAM. Address and data are transferred serially via an I2C bidirectional bus. The clock/calendar provides seconds, minutes, hours, day, date, month, and year information. The end of the month date is automatically adjusted for months with fewer than 31 days, including corrections for leap years. The clock operates in either a 24-hour or 12-hour format with AM/PM indicator. The DS1307 has a built-in power-sense circuit that detects power failures and automatically switches to the backup supply. Timekeeping operation continues while the part operates from the backup supply.

Features:

- Real-time clock (RTC) counts seconds, minutes, hours, date of the month, month, day of the week, and year with leap-year compensation valid up to 2100

- 56-byte, battery-backed, general-purpose RAM with unlimited writes

- Programmable square-wave output signal

- Simple serial port interfaces to most microcontrollers

- I2C serial interface

- Low-power operation extends battery backup run time

- Consumes less than 500nA in battery-backup mode with oscillator running

- Automatic power-fail detect and switch circuitry

- 8-pin DIP and 8-pin SO minimize required space

- Optional industrial temperature range: -40°C to +85°C Supports operation in a wide range of applications

- Underwriters Laboratories® (UL) recognized
